Top 7 cryptocurrency business ideas that you can consider in 2020:

  1. Cryptocurrency Exchange: An exchange is the main platform for investors and traders keen to buy and sell crypto coins. There are different types of crypto exchange businesses you can launch and you need to be in a place where crypto operations or Bitcoin trading is legal. For instance, you could choose to set up a decentralized exchange, peer-to-peer exchange, centralized exchange, hybrid cryptocurrency exchange, etc. Earlier, centralized exchanges were admin-based and users could buy or sell Bitcoins with the admin. Decentralized exchanges are those where only crypto-to-crypto trades can be done and admin has zero control over user assets. The hybrid crypto exchange has features of both and is rare.   1. STO/ICO: Initial Coin Offering or ICOO refers to crowdfunding whereby you can get funds from investors for launching startups. The ICO launcher will give away tokens that investors may use for claiming their profits in the businesses. These crowdfunding techniques are useful for staring crypto-related businesses with minimal capital investments. It is even possible to launch one’s own altcoins, stable coins, or crypto coins, like the Libra by Facebook. Security tokens or STO are crypto token having real-life assets and stocks. These will be subject to federal laws and SEC-registered.

Cryptocurrency Lending: This is another lucrative business idea which can be implemented when you have a lot of support from crypto communities and get steady flow of crypto coins to your wallet. You can simply start lending the cryptos to users for an interest rate. The demand for cryptos will be there for payment or investment purposes and people will always look for places to but these instantly. Lending gives you the chance to get many customers and trade in large volumes.
